Performance of Top 5 City Building Games in Belgium Q4 2024
Explore the performance trends of top city building games in Belgium during Q4 2024, with insights from Sensor Tower.
During the fourth quarter of 2024, the top city building games in Belgium showed varied performance trends on a unified platform.
Isekai:Slow Life from Mars Era Limited experienced fluctuations in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$8.6K by the end of December. Downloads saw a significant increase, reaching 162 in the final week, while active users rose from 5.7K to 7K throughout the quarter.
Puzzles & Chaos: Frozen Castle, published by BUILDING-BLOCKS NETWORK TECHNOLOGY CO.,LIMITED, saw a steady increase in revenue, culminating at about $5.6K in late December. Weekly downloads and active users both showed upward trends, with downloads reaching 269 and active users peaking at 1.3K.
SimCity BuildIt by Electronic Arts showed strong performance, with revenue peaking at $4.3K mid-December. Downloads and active users increased steadily, with downloads hitting 1.3K and active users climbing to 2.3K by the end of the quarter.
Merge County from Microfun Limited experienced a gradual rise in revenue, reaching $1.7K in the last week of December. The game also saw an increase in downloads, peaking at 199, while active users showed a slight upward trend, ending the quarter at 369.
Global City: Building games published by MYGAMES MENA FZ LLC, had a steady increase in revenue, peaking at $777 in the final week. Downloads showed recovery towards the end of the quarter, reaching 372, while active users increased to 801.
